Dec. 13, 2010
With baseball in the offseason, UtahUtes.com spotlights a different student-athlete every week in '10 Questions With' that will lead fans up to the start of the 2011 season. This week's spotlight is senior pitcher Tyler Andersen.
What is your favorite baseball memory?
Winning the MWC tournament.
What do you like to do when you are not playing baseball?
Wakeboard, snowboard and relax with family and friends.
Do you have a nickname? How did you get your nickname?
Pendle, it was given to me by my pitching coach my freshman year at Utah.
Why did you choose Utah? What is the best thing about Utah?
I came to Utah because of the great education I could receive. Getting to play baseball is the best thing about Utah.
Who has been the biggest influence in your life and why?
My father, he is always there for me and supporting me.
My favorite thing about Salt Lake City is:
All the different seasons - fall, summer, spring and winter.
The teammate I most admire is who, and why?
Rick Anton. He always does what he is supposed to and always brings a positive atmosphere to the team.
What do you like best about Coach Kinneberg?
He is very knowledgeable and willing to listen to what you have to say.
What are your goals for this year?
To have an over .500 winning record and win the MWC outright.
What is your major and what do you want to do after you graduate?
Exercise Sport Science. I want to find a good job in the athletics field (training, rehab, etc.).
